Roanoke Sheriff’s Office launches Gun Lock Ambassador initiative to promote firearm safety
Roanoke, Virginia – The Roanoke Sheriff’s Office is encouraging residents to take part in a life-saving initiative by becoming Gun Lock Ambassadors. This program, designed to promote responsible gun ownership, focuses on the importance of securing firearms to prevent tragic accidents and unauthorized access.
Why Gun Safety Matters
The initiative highlights the critical need for proper firearm storage, especially in homes with children or unauthorized individuals. By simply locking up firearms, gun owners can:
- Prevent unauthorized access, reducing the chances of firearms falling into the wrong hands.
- Lower the risk of firearm-related accidents, which can lead to devastating consequences.
- Encourage responsible gun storage practices, helping create safer communities.
The Sheriff is leading the way in advocating for this initiative, urging residents to take action and support gun safety efforts.
How to Become a Gun Lock Ambassador
Participants in the Gun Lock Ambassador program will engage in educational outreach to help spread awareness. The process is simple and rewarding:
- Register online at bit.ly/lockambassador.
- Watch a short 15-minute training video on gun safety.
- Receive free gun locks and a t-shirt as part of the initiative.
- Share your commitment on social media by posting about the importance of using gun locks.
- Earn a grocery gift card (available for participants in high-impact communities).
A Community Effort to Reduce Gun Violence
This initiative is part of the Roanoke Gun Violence Prevention Commission, a program aimed at reducing gun-related incidents in the city. The City of Roanoke is actively working to educate the public about firearm safety and ensure that residents have the necessary tools to secure their weapons responsibly.
